草庐IT

div_content

全部标签

javascript - ion-content 和 ion-footer 有不同的 $scope

我的ion-content中有两个输入字段,它们都附加了一个ng-model。然后在我的ion-footer中有一个ng-click,我在其中调用一个函数并传入两个ng-models。当我在ion-content中单击ng-click时,一切正常,但是当我将它移到页脚时,我传递给函数的两个参数未定义。那么这是否意味着ion-content和ion-footer具有不同的$scope?即使它们在同一个文件中并具有相同的Controller?? 最佳答案 我相信ion-footer和ion-content会创建新的子作用域Prototy

javascript - 如何捕获 div 的位置以便在页面重新加载时我可以拥有该位置

我想捕捉滚动捕捉区域的位置,如下图所示以便在页面重新加载任何其他情况时保留状态。$(function(){setInterval(function(){window.location.reload();},90000);});.container{width:600px;height:300px;//background:red;overflow-y:auto;font-size:18px;line-height:40px;padding-left:14px;position:relative;}.center-band{position:fixed;z-index:40;width:

javascript - 使用Youtube API找到刚刚播放完的Youtube iframe的父div

我有这个功能:functiononPlayerStateChange(event){if(event.data==0){alert(event.target.parentNode);}});每次嵌入式iframe发生“状态更改”时都会调用它。它只会在视频结束时发出警报消息,并且accordingtothedocs,我可以通过调用event.target获取对播放器的引用但是,我希望能够找到event.target的父div但我无法调用它上面的任何jquery或常规javascript。如何找到刚刚结束的播放器的父div? 最佳答案

javascript - jQuery:选择父div之外的下一个div

好吧,我觉得我错过了一些非常简单的东西,但这里是:此代码运行良好,完全符合我的要求。您单击该链接并显示下一个div(页面上大约有10个这样的div)$('a.addtask').click(function(){$(this).next('.field').slideToggle();returnfalse;});SomecontentAddatasksomeothercontent但是我想做的是像这样更改HTML(div内的链接):SomecontentAddatasksomeothercontent^^这不再正常工作了。我需要在我的jquery中更改什么才能使它工作?我已经在谷歌上

javascript - 当 div 在浏览器窗口中可见时运行脚本

当div在浏览器窗口中可见时,我需要运行一些JavaScript,例如,当它滚动到甚至重复时。我将如何去做呢?基本结构:CSS:div{float:left;height:500px;width:500px;margin:50px0;background:grey;}fiddle:http://jsfiddle.net/Q5BUe/1/ 最佳答案 与其他提供的问题/解决方案一样,这里是完整的实现...加载后,我们运行函数为可见的div分配相应的颜色。在jQuery滚动处理程序上,我们继续调用函数来分配新的背景颜色。http://js

javascript - 我如何在angularjs中滚动一个div

这很容易用jQuery完成:varmsgs=$(".messagesul")varscroll=falseif(msgs[0].scrollHeight===(msgs.scrollTop()+msgs.outerHeight())){scroll=true}$scope.messages.push(data)if(scroll){setTimeout(function(){msgs.scrollTop(msgs[0].scrollHeight)//Allowittoupdate!},0)}为了提供一些上下文,ul是消息的容器,我遍历$scope.messages中的数组,如果容器滚动

javascript - jQuery.contents() 获取每个元素作为 HTML/STRING

我正在尝试使用jquery内容获取某些对象(包括文本)的HTML形式。这是我到目前为止得到的:HTMLtestfoobarjQuery$('#mydiv').contents().each(function(){console.log($(this).html());console.log($(this).prop("innerHTML"));console.log($(this).prop("outerHTML"));});有什么办法吗?我四处搜寻,但找不到任何东西。预先感谢您的回答! 最佳答案 如果您正在寻找包含包装元素的htm

javascript - 如何使用jquery添加和删除div

我正在创建一个用户可以通过单击“添加”按钮使用“删除”选项添加新行的场景。如果他们单击“删除”按钮,整行将被删除。我已经为它写了脚本。但是,它并不完美。请看一下我的fiddle:http://jsfiddle.net/learner73/gS8u2/我的问题是:(1)如果用户单击“添加”按钮,将添加一个新行。那挺好的。但是,它位于“添加”按钮下方。我想,新行将添加到“添加”按钮上方,我的意思是“添加”按钮应始终位于底部。(2)在我的代码中,如果用户单击先前创建的行上的“删除”按钮,整行将被删除。那挺好的。但是,当他们在动态创建的行上单击“删除”按钮时,什么也不会发生!HTML:Remo

javascript - div onclick函数更改正文背景图像

我想要一个像按钮一样的小图片,可以单击并具有更改正文背景图像的功能。我是一个新手,我正在努力学习。我认为最简单的方法是使用一个带有background-image的div。我也必须使用非语义网格。所以我几乎只有带背景图片的div。我该如何编写这个函数?我敢肯定这真的很简单,我在这里读了20篇文章,但没有一篇对我有用编辑:添加我的代码#knapp{height:50px;width:50px;background-image:url(http://ingridwu.dmmdmcfatter.com/wp-content/uploads/2015/01/placeholder.png);b

javascript - 如何仅为 Bootstrap 模式内的选定 div 添加垂直滚动?

我在bootstrap模式中有2个div,由col-8和col-4分隔。这里我如何只为添加垂直滚动col-4div?/*.addScroll{overflow-y:auto;}*//*.modal-body{overflow-y:auto;}*/OpenModal×ModalHeaderIn1980,physicistTimBerners-Lee,acontractoratCERN,proposedandprototypedENQUIRE,asystemforCERNresearcherstouseandsharedocuments.In1989,Berners-Leewr